Make sure you have extended the caption stream in the sequence.

 

When you create a caption stream it contains only one caption by default ("add caption text here"). If you add that to the timeline, it is only one caption long. It does not automatically extend the length of the stream. 

 

Click on the stream in the timeline. Hover over the end of the stream, which is also the end of the individual caption. You will see the (I think it is called) Ripple Edit tool. Click, hold, and Drag to the right, and it will extend the caption stream. If you then click in the individual caption, you can drag it longer or shorter, or move it. (But some users report problems making adjustments of individual captions that way, so I recommend moving them using the times in the Caption panel.)

 

If that is not the problem, post a screenshot of your timeline and Caption panel.
